dalliance

7 senses · Free VividLex dictionary · Thesaurus

  1. 1. n. The act of dallying, trifling, or fondling; interchange of caresses; wanton play. Source: opted
  2. 2. n. Delay or procrastination. Source: opted
  3. 3. n. Entertaining discourse. Source: opted
  4. 4. n. the deliberate act of delaying and playing instead of working Source: wordnet
  5. 5. n. playful behavior intended to arouse sexual interest Source: wordnet
